MySQL到底支不支持事务嵌套?
最近开发中遇到了使用MySQL,多次开启事务,出现了数据错乱问题,伪代码如下: begin; # 操作1 begin; # 操作2 rollback; 执行完后出现了操作1的数据真正写入,只有操作2的数据回滚了。在第一个事务没有提交或回滚时...
最近开发中遇到了使用MySQL,多次开启事务,出现了数据错乱问题,伪代码如下: begin; # 操作1 begin; # 操作2 rollback; 执行完后出现了操作1的数据真正写入,只有操作2的数据回滚了。在第一个事务没有提交或回滚时...
在mysql中可以在创建表时添加复合主键,其语法规则是“PRIMARY KEY [字段1,字段2,…,字段n]”,表示主键由多个字段联合组成。 主键约束即在表中定义一个主键来唯一确定表中每一行数据的标识符。主键可以是表中的某一列或者多列的组...
mysql创建数据表的方法:1、通过命令提示符创建表;2、使用PHP脚本创建数据表,语法是【mysqli_query(connection,query,resultmode);】。 mysql怎么建立数据表?下面本篇文章就来给大家介绍两种创...
mysql怎么导出数据库?下面本篇文章就来给大家介绍3种mysql导出数据库的方法,希望对你们有所帮助。 mysql导出数据库的方法: 方法一 cmd 到mysql bin目录下用如下命令: mysqldump --opt -h192.16...
mysql导入sql文件的步骤: 1、把要导入的sql文件准备好,放到一个记住的文件夹中,方便一会导入,如图所示。 2、准备好sql文件后,打开navicat工具,使用navicat连接好了mysql数据库;然后找到你要导入sql文件的数据...
mysql进行多表查询的方法:1、使用SELECT子句进行查询;2、使用表的别名进行查询;3、通过内连接进行查询;4、通过嵌套进行查询;5、通过多表联合进行查询。 MySQL如何进行多表查询?下面本篇文章就来给大家介绍一些MySQL进行多表...
sql修改表内容的方法:可以通过执行【update 表名 set 列名1=值,列名2=值 where 条件;】命令来修改。使用该命令可以修改单表中一行单列或者多列数据。 sql中修改表的内容有以下三种方法分别是:使用SSMS数据库管理工具修...
关系型数据库为了减少数据占用有限的存储空间,都会进行数据分割到几个表的规范化处理,将这几个分割管理的数据重新结合到一起就是表连接处理。下面将介绍mysql如何让表建立连接。 1.内连接 内连接就是表间的主键和外键相连,只取得键值一致的数据的...
有朋友在网上下载了mysql的免安装版,却不知道该怎么安装使用,本文小编将带大家一起学习一下如何正确用mysql免安装版。 mysql的免安装版使用方法: 1、开始–>运行–>输入cmd命令–...
linux下安装mysql的方法:首先进入mysql官网下载压缩包;然后解压压缩包并进入mysql目录;最后执行【./scripts/mysql_install_db –user=mysql】命令即可。 首先到mysql官网下载...